What Is Custom Injection Molding?

Custom injection molding is a manufacturing process where molten plastic is injected into a specially designed mold. Once cooled, the plastic takes the exact shape of the mold, producing high-precision parts with minimal waste.

What makes it “custom” is that the mold is built specifically for your product design — meaning every curve, hole, texture, and tolerance is engineered to meet your requirements.

This method is popular because it offers:

  • High accuracy and repeatability
  • Fast production for large volumes
  • Strong and lightweight plastic components
  • Lower long-term manufacturing costs

The Power of ABS Injection Molded Plastic Parts

One of the most commonly used materials in injection molding is ABS (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ene). It offers a strong balance of toughness, flexibility, and surface finish.

Manufacturers rely on ABS injection molded plastic parts for products such as:

  • Electronic housings
  • Automotive interior components
  • Consumer appliances
  • Toys and everyday tools

ABS is popular because it resists impact, handles heat reasonably well, and produces a smooth finish that’s easy to paint or polish.

How the Custom Injection Molding Process Works

Here’s a simple breakdown of what happens behind the scenes:

  1. Design & Prototyping – Engineers finalize product design and mold structure.
  2. Mold Manufacturing – High-precision steel or aluminum molds are created.
  3. Material Selection – The right plastic is chosen based on strength, flexibility, and usage.
  4. Injection & Cooling – Molten plastic fills the mold and solidifies.
  5. Ejection & Finishing – Parts are removed and trimmed or polished if needed.
  6. Quality Inspection – Each batch is checked for accuracy and performance.

This streamlined workflow allows manufacturers to deliver large volumes quickly with minimal defects.
